## Artifact Signing — SDK Parity Notes (Weekly Sync)

Kestrel SDK for Android reached parity with the Swift client this sprint: offline queueing, batched telemetry, and retry semantics now match. Both SDKs ship as signed artifacts from the same pipeline. Remaining gap: background sync throttling, targeted next sprint. Verify both release bundles before tagging. Both artifacts validate against the shared signing key below.

signing key of kawig-fafog = bky19_6Fypv1qws7J8qJtaYjX

Visitor policy — shared canteen arrangement: From next month, the ground-floor canteen at Oakhurst Exchange opens to staff of our neighbours, Ferris & Lowe. Their employees enter via the courtyard door only and must show their own company pass on request. They may not proceed past the canteen into our office areas. The courtyard door code is below.

door code, bafog-kawip: bdg-HQ-8

# Flaglight Rollouts — Approvals

Quick version for on-call: any rollout touching more than 5% of traffic needs an approval in Flaglight before the ramp continues. Kill switches don't need approval — just flip them and note it in the incident channel. Scheduled ramps pause automatically if error budget burns hot. If you're stuck at 2 a.m. with a pending approval, there's one person authorized to override, and that's the approver below.

account owner for tagep-bafof: Norael Gilax Juleth

## Break-Glass: PixHoard Image Cache

New folks: if the PixHoard image cache leaks memory and OOMs the Renner nodes, don't wait for approvals. Restart via the break-glass account, file an incident, and notify the cache owner. Access is audited. The break-glass account unlocks with the recovery passphrase below.

recovery phrase for kagaf-yajof: fraax-quenwyn-lamion

Hi team,

Before I hand off the 3.2 release, please note the humidity sensor drift reported on Verdana controllers in the Elmbrook trial site. Drift exceeds 4% after roughly ten days of continuous operation; firmware 3.2.1 adds an automatic recalibration cycle every 72 hours. Support should advise growers to install 3.2.1 and trigger a manual recalibration once. The hotfix bundle must be verified before distribution, so I'm including the signing key used for the 3.2.1 packages below.

release key, fahof-yagap: bky3_m5d